      Originally posted by teters01 View Post

      I just installed this rom now but the remote is not working. Luckily remote from my tv works

      For the remote to work on other boxes you would need some files from that boxes firmware

      from system/etc

      remote.conf
      remote-mouse12.tab
      remote-mouse31.tab

      from usr/keylayout

      Vendor_0001_Product_0001.kl

        Originally posted by macavita View Post
        how can i change the wallpaper ?

        Name your desired wallpaper to bg_custom.png (must have .png extension)

        From the rom you need to take system/priv-app/AtvCustomization/AtvCustomization.apk

        Put it on your pc and open it with WinRar (not extract)

        Open res/drawable-xhdpi-v4/

        Drag and drop the new wallpaper in here

        Done, add it back where you got it overwriting the old one, set perms.

        reboot and clear data for leanback launcher


        here is a zip to flash for stock wallpaper
